- The distance between Kobe, Japan and Chicago, Illinois, Usa is approximately 10,449 km or 6,493 mi.
- To reach Kobe in this distance one would set out from Chicago, Illinois bearing 325.8°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Kobe bearing 210.6° or SSW .
- Kobe has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Chicago, Illinois has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
- Kobe is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ome whereas Chicago, Illinois is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 5.1 °C (9.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.9 °C (8.8°F) less in Kobe.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 472.6 mm (18.6 in) more which is equivalent to 472.6 l/m² (11.6 US gal/ft²) or 4,726,000 l/ha (505,241 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.1° higher in Kobe than in Chicago, Illinois.
- Relative humidity levels are 8.1%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 6.7°C (12.1°F) higher.
